Montana "Merriam"-Blacked out wings
May 01, 2014, 10:36:19 AM
I had an encounter with this bird Saturday morning and let him walk. There were 3 birds rolling together and I wanted to try and double with my wife. We got on the same ridge that afternoon and they didn't let us down. The first hour was quiet and then a hammering triple gobble unexpectedly shattered the silence! They were coming from behind us to our right. Laura got her gun shouldered just as they gobbled again maybe fifty yards away. They came into view about ten yards from the DSD flock and her bird went straight to the Jake. His head transitioned to solid red faster than I have ever seen as he raised it high above the Jake decoy. Normally I would have enjoyed the beating about to take place but instead I whispered "whenever your ready". Maybe .001 second later the magnum blend was on its way!! She back flipped him where he stood and I pulled my gun from my lap and rolled one of the other 2 as they were exiting stage left!! Her Gobbler is like none I've ever seen until searching here ten minutes ago! They claim Montana has only introduced Merriams but I've seen more variety in birds here than the Rios I grew up hunting.
